How to Choose a Side by Side Double Stroller
The best double strollers can maneuver in tight spaces, and glide across most surfaces. They are also easy to fold and carry. Some models can even accommodate a ride-on board for older children.
Kerry was impressed with the way in which this stroller arrived: it came in several boxes which were clearly labeled and easy to open. She found the instructions straightforward and said it was one of the easiest pieces of baby gear she's put together.
Easy to maneuver
Double strollers are renowned for being heavy and difficult to move. This type of stroller is quite different from the 1980s vintage models which you may have a memory of. Today's side-by-side strollers are sleek and feature numerous customization options and can accommodate children from birth through kindergarten. They fold flat and easily store in a small space. You can find double strollers that can withstand snow and mud, glide over cobblestones or ball fields, and even provide suspension to ensure an easy ride.
The most suitable double strollers for your family depend on the kind of activities you like to take and your children's age. If you're planning to go shopping, you will require a stroller that is able to navigate narrow aisles and narrow corners. If you plan to go jogging with your children, you'll want a double stroller with shock-absorption that can handle rough terrain.
Try it out to discover how simple and easy it is to maneuver a double stroller. You can choose twin buggy from birth a range of affordable double strollers that fold easily and set up features or more expensive models that come with a variety of additional features. Make sure you select a double stroller that is compatible with your budget as well as your needs.

Easy to store
Parents should think about the way they intend to use the stroller on a regular basis before purchasing one. A stroller that is difficult to maneuver will cause frustration for the entire family. Our scores for ease-of-use are based on the combined results of several smaller tests. We also include things like whether the stroller is easy to open and close, how intuitive the process of setting it up is, and how the stroller performs on different terrains and weather conditions. The UPPAbaby Vista v2 Double and the Evenflo Pivot Xpand are among the top scorers in this category.
The side-by-side double strollers can be larger than single-to-double strollers. This makes it difficult to fit them into narrow doors or aisles. They are easier to maneuver and help keep two children in the same space at the same time. Additionally, they can accommodate babies in bassinets, twins or children that are close in age.
Some side-by-side strollers have removable seats, allowing you to convert them into small single strollers. They are great for long journeys and can save space in your car. They can also fold down quickly and easily, and a few have a built-in self-standing feature that allows them to stand up in their own way when folded.

Easy to clean
Like car seats and highchairs strollers also suffer from everyday use. They also accumulate lots of dirt like Cheerios and yogurt, as well as poop. To keep your stroller clean, it is important to do daily maintenance. This will help your stroller last longer and keep your children healthy.
Strollers come in a variety of styles and sizes and are simple to clean. Many strollers have removable fabrics that can be washed with a washing machine. However, it is important to read the manufacturer's instructions carefully before using the machine. In addition, you may require a special detergent or stain remover.
Maintaining your stroller in top condition is crucial to the health of your children. It can prevent injuries and accidents. It can also prevent bacteria from spreading to your kids and other pedestrians. A clean stroller can ensure that your family is comfortable and content during long walks.
Side-by-side double strollers are ideal for parents who want their children to be able to interact with each other while walking. They are also more manoeuvrable than tandem strollers. They are not foolproof in the case of sibling rivalries. One child could punch or kick another child in a side by side stroller.

Sturdy
Parents want their double strollers to be sturdy enough to stand up to the tests of time and multiple children. They also want them to be able to maneuver through tight spaces and over a variety of surfaces. A sturdy double buggy sale stroller will be easy to push and won't tip over easily. It should be equipped with comfortable harnesses for seated kids and handles that are easy to grab for toddlers who sit or stand. It should also come with a large storage container and be capable of handling all of your children's needs while you're out and about.
A tandem double buggy newborn stroller is more expensive. A side-byside double stroller has two seats that are next to each other. It can be difficult to navigate narrow doors or aisles of stores. It can also be more difficult to fit into trunks and smaller car spaces than single strollers. It can also be more difficult to collapse particularly when loaded.
If you are planning to take your double stroller on long walks or runs, it is essential to choose the Jogging toller. Jogging strollers have larger, air-filled tires that allow them to be pushed over the pavement and other hard terrain. Some jogging strollers come with suspension to provide a smooth ride for your child, and to reduce strain on you as well as your arms, knees, and back.
Tandem strollers have seats that are facing each opposite. This can reduce sibling rivalries. They are ideal for families who have two infant car seats. However they are less maneuverable than side-by-side strollers. They are also typically wider, which can be a problem in tight spaces, and have smaller than average home door frames.
